In today’s reading, documented is that the Lord was with Moses and his people to give them victory. They began to take over land and settle on the east side of the Jordan River. The same is true in our journey through life. Even when the obstacles seem impossible, God is with us to help win our battles.

The final duty of Moses was to prepare Joshua to take over the leadership. He commissioned Joshua as the new leader and encouraged him. Moses prayed to God that he could enter the Promised Land but God told him that his purpose in life had been accomplished. He had brought His people this far and it was time for Joshua to take over as leader to complete the mission.

So Moses would not cross over the Jordan but the people would cross over the Jordan under Joshua’s leadership. At this point, we are told that Moses goes up to a high place on the top of Pisgah so he could look in all directions at the Promised Land.
